Belém Car Hire Guide For UK Travellers
Hiring a car in Belém can be a smart option if you plan to visit riverfront areas, markets, beaches and towns outside the central districts, or if you prefer door-to-door flexibility over taxis and app rides. Driving in the centre can be slower at peak times and parking may be limited, but a rental is especially convenient for day trips and travelling with luggage or family. UK travellers should remember Brazil drives on the right and most rentals are manual by default unless you specifically book an automatic. Always inspect the vehicle, photograph any existing damage, and confirm your fuel policy and deposit requirements before you drive away.

Belém/Val-de-Cans International Airport (BEL) – Arrivals Car Rental Area
The main pick-up point for most travellers. Rental desks are typically located in or near the arrivals area, with vehicles collected from the airport car park. Pros: longest opening hours, best choice of vehicles, easy to start a road trip straight from landing. Cons: may be slightly pricier than city locations and queues can build during busy arrival banks.
Nazaré District (Central Belém)
A convenient area for visitors staying in central hotels. Pros: good access to key neighbourhoods and services, often easier to reach on foot from accommodation. Cons: tighter streets, limited parking, and slower traffic at rush hour.
Umarizal District
A modern area with plenty of amenities. Pros: straightforward access to main avenues, useful if you want a calmer pick-up than the historic centre. Cons: availability can be more limited than the airport, and weekend hours may be shorter.

Why Pick Up Your Hire Car At Belém Airport (BEL)

Airport pick-up is ideal for UK travellers arriving with luggage or planning immediate onward travel in Pará. You typically get the widest vehicle choice (including larger cars and automatics if booked early), clearer signposting for collections, and longer desk hours. It can also reduce extra transfers into town—often saving time and avoiding separate taxi costs.

Can I drive in Belém with my home country's licence, or do I need an International Driving Permit?
Your home country's full driving licence is accepted in Brazil, but an International Driving Permit (IDP) is strongly recommended. Police officers often expect an IDP alongside your national licence, and rental companies frequently require it before releasing the vehicle. The IDP is valid for one year and can be obtained from your national automobile association before departure. Without an IDP, you risk fines of around R$300–500 if stopped by police.
I'm 22 years old. Will I face a young driver surcharge when renting a car in Belém?
Yes, most rental companies in Brazil charge a 'young driver' fee for drivers aged 21–24. Expect to pay approximately R$30–50 per day on top of the standard rate. Some companies may refuse to rent to under-21s entirely, so check terms carefully before booking. The fee covers the increased insurance risk associated with younger drivers. Budget an extra R$600–1,000 for a typical one-week rental if you fall into this age bracket.
How do I pay tolls on Brazilian highways near Belém, and is an electronic tag worth renting?
Brazil operates two main electronic toll systems: Conectcar and Sem Parar. You can rent a transponder (tag) from your rental company for approximately R$10–15 per day, or pay cash at manual booths. Cash tolls typically range from R$5–20 per passage. If you plan to use toll roads more than twice daily, the electronic tag quickly pays for itself in time saved. Without a tag, you may need to queue at manual lanes, particularly during holiday periods when traffic intensifies significantly.
What's the biggest driving danger during Belém's rainy season (December to May)?
The rainy season brings serious road hazards in the Amazon region. Certain roads outside Belém—particularly the BR-010 and BR-316—can flood partially or develop deep potholes overnight. Some low-lying routes become impassable entirely. Reduce speed, avoid night driving on unfamiliar roads, and check current conditions with local authorities before setting out. Carry a charged power bank and inform someone of your route, as mobile phone coverage can be patchy in remote areas.
Is comprehensive insurance really necessary when renting in Belém?
Absolutely—vehicle theft rates in Belém and surrounding Pará state are significantly higher than in European destinations. A basic Collision Damage Waiver (CDW) often leaves you with a deductible of R$2,000–5,000 or more. Full comprehensive coverage with zero deductible typically costs an extra R$50–80 per day but eliminates financial exposure. Credit card CDW coverage frequently does not apply in Brazil due to local restrictions. The modest daily saving is never worth the potential loss.
What type of fuel will my rental car use, and can I rely on finding petrol stations?
Most rental cars in Brazil run on petrol (gasolina), though flex-fuel vehicles accepting petrol and ethanol are increasingly common. Look for 'gasolina' or 'etanol' labels at stations. Petrol stations are readily available along major highways and within Belém city, but become sparse on rural roads in the Amazon interior. Always refill when below a quarter tank on remote routes. Diesel (diesel) is less common for passenger vehicles, so check your rental agreement to confirm fuel type before departure.
